FM says Syrian crisis cannot be steered in right direction if issue of refugees, sanctions neglected

The Iranian Foreign Minister says without paying attention to the issue of refugees and sanctions imposed on Syria, the crisis in this country cannot be directed in the right direction.

During the meeting, the Iranian Foreign Minister hailed the Special Representative of the UN Secretary-General for contributing to the national dialogue and peace and stability in Syria, and stressed the sincere efforts of the Islamic Republic of Iran for his success in pursuing the process of peace and stability in Syria.
Emphasizing the Islamic Republic of Iran's view on a political solution to the Syrian crisis, Amir-Abdollahian noted that the United Nations has been part of the pursuit of a political solution in Syria since the beginning of the country's developments.
 
The high ranking official further blamed the illegal presence of American forces in Syria, as well as the Israeli attacks on the country, for disrupting the political solution process in Syria, and stressed the need for the attention of the international community and the United Nations.
 
The FM highlighted that the crisis in Syria could not be directed in the right direction, without paying attention to the issue of refugees and sanctions against Syria.
 
The UN Secretary-General's Special Representative for Syria, Geir Pedersen, for his part described the situation in Syria as stable, adding that in the current situation, neither side is talking about regime change in the country.
 
The high ranking diplomat stressed the preservation of national sovereignty, political establishment and territorial integrity of Syria.
